
Loren Allred possessed one of the most famous voices in modern cinema, yet she could walk down the street completely unrecognized.
Her anonymity finally ended when she bravely stepped onto the Britain’s Got Talent stage in 2022.
The judges were completely caught off guard when she explained her unique connection to a global blockbuster film.
Loren revealed herself as the original singer of “Never Enough” from the hit musical The Greatest Showman.
In the movie, the beautiful character of Jenny Lind is famously played by actress Rebecca Ferguson.
Yet, the show-stopping vocals radiating through the theater speakers were provided entirely by Loren.
The cinematic lip-syncing was so convincing that most fans assumed the actress was doing the actual singing.
Taking center stage, Loren took a deep breath and began to sing the song that changed her life.
Hearing the authentic voice live in the auditorium was an absolute revelation for everyone in attendance.

The majestic performance prompted an immediate standing ovation from the deeply moved crowd.
Amanda Holden sent Loren straight to the live shows by pressing the coveted Golden Buzzer.
Standing amidst the falling confetti, Loren finally embraced the massive public recognition she had always deserved.
